The Double Pulley Replace Roller is an essential tool used for replacing old earth wires with new OPGW cables. During the process of pulling OPGW on live lines, these rollers are installed with a distance of 10-15 meters on the pulling rope. This ensures optimal results when rotating old ground wires with new OPGW cables, without causing any looseness or vibrations.

OPGW Cable Replacement Double Pulley
Item No. | Model | Working load (KN) | Material | Weight (kg) | Dimension (mm) L x W x H |
20124 | SH2-OPGW2 | 2 | Nylon or Aluminum | 2.2 | 128 x 65 x 365 |

The OPGW Hanging Roller is a vital component in the installation of Overhead Power Ground Wire systems. Typically, the rollers are made of MC Nylon wheels as they are lightweight, wear-resistant and do not damage the wire.
For specific applications, aluminum wheels can be used but they need to be custom-made to suit the requirements of the installation. Given the critical role that the hanging roller plays in ensuring the longevity and reliability of the overhead power system, it is important to select the right material to optimize performance and durability.
